From 944fcb9b48ad2d5edc707f669b8541ddc0fac798 Mon Sep 17 00:00:00 2001 From: cedricbonhomme Date: Sun, 11 Mar 2012 09:11:24 +0100 Subject: Export an article to plain text. --- pyAggr3g470r.py |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) (limited to 'pyAggr3g470r.py') diff --git a/pyAggr3g470r.py b/pyAggr3g470r.py index ba103355..d3231260 100755 --- a/pyAggr3g470r.py +++ b/pyAggr3g470r.py @@ -927,15 +927,16 @@ class Root: """ try: feed_id, article_id = target.split(':') - feed, article = self.feeds[feed_id], self.feeds[feed_id].articles[article_id] + feed = self.mongo.get_collection(feed_id) + article = self.mongo.get_article(feed_id, article_id) except: return self.error_page("Bad URL. This article do not exists.") html = htmlheader() html += htmlnav html += """
""" html += """

%s from %s

\n
\n"""% \ - (article.article_title, feed_id, feed.feed_title) - description = utils.clear_string(article.article_description) + (article["article_title"], feed_id, feed["feed_title"]) + description = utils.clear_string(article["article_content"]) if description: html += description else: -- cgit